So, here is the reason my posts have slowed up in the past few weeks. I am a member of the TML team. TML is an acronym for “That’s My Lid”. The That's My Lid (TML) movement is inspired by a ballcap that represents this idea and lifestyle. The TML Team are part owners of the marketing plan and the patent that protects this incredible concept.
The TML ballcap has a removable brim that allows you to switch it out to fit your personal style. Being able to customize your lid helps you to be unique among many. Individuality in hip hop fashion is just as important as the labels and colors you rock everyday. Your style offers a glimpse to the world about who you are.

The TML campaign will launch using the social media as its platform for reaching the masses. This concept is so big and new that individuals will feel the need to share and discuss our progress. The TML campaign was spawned from a great idea but it was developed based on intense market research to ensure the need and success of such a product. The TML team is now actively looking for hat manufactures that would be interested in such a product/patent.
